Abstract:
The cyclic tests are performed in order to compare the seismic behavior of two 1/6 scale composite core walls with different columns, one with concrete filled steel tube columns and the other with steel tube-reinforced concrete columns. Based on the experiment, load-carrying capacity, ductility, hysteretic property, stiffness and degradation, energy dissipation and damage characteristics of the two specimens are compared. It is shown that the seismic behavior of the core walls with steel tube-reinforced concrete columns is better than those with concrete filled steel tube columns. The mechanical model for calculating load-carrying capacity of the new RC composite core walls is proposed. And the calculating results agreed well with the results from the experiments.
